			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>You&#8217;ll never know what&#8217;s going to happen to you while on the road. But there&#8217;s something you can do, however, to deal with it. You just have to have the right tools to get you going again. These tools are essential and can be kept without causing any trouble in your car&#8217;s trunk.</p>
<p>1. Wrenches. Wrenches are hand tools that are used to twist or hold a bolt or a nut. They should come in handy for you as they come in different sizes, depending on what kind of vehicle you have. It is good to buy combination wrenches but the most competent kind would be the type that has an open end and box on the other side. Just ensure that both ends have equal sizes. It is important to take note that in most instances, wrenches with 6-points are not that useful compared to wrenches with 12-points.</p>
<p>2. Hammer. This is a tool you cannot do without. It is advisable to get hammers with a 12-ounce ball peen and one with 14-ounce ball peen as well. But if your toolbox still has room for one more, add in the 16-ounce one.</p>
<p>3. Flashlight. This is definitely a must because the sun is not always there to give you light. Tools are not going to be of much help if you&#8217;re not seeing what you&#8217;re making them do.</p>
<p>4. Pry bar. The recommended sizes to get for pry bars would be 12 and 24 inch ones. It&#8217;s true that some tools can substitute pry bars but mind you, most of them are not made to pry off things.</p>
<p>5. Bottle Jack. Cars may already come with jacks but a bottle jack will make things so much easier for you. It will prove useful too in pushing away a fender from the car&#8217;s wheel in instances when you&#8217;ve hit something.</p>
<p>6. Screwdrivers. What could be more useful than Phillips screwdriver #2? You must also have straight blade ones both large and small.</p>
<p>7. Sockets and Ratchet. A good ratchet would be the 3/8&quot; drive one. Keep a socket handy especially during times when a wrench cannot do so. The socket will help loosen a fastener and at the same time tighten it.</p>
<p>8. Pliers. For pliers, regular ones will do. However, you must also have a set of Channel Locks as well as a set of vise grips both large and small. Don&#8217;t forget needle nose pliers, too.</p>
<p>9. Jumper Cables. You&#8217;ll never know when your battery is going to turn out dead. Keep jumper cables handy. Finding someone who&#8217;s willing to help you give a jump doesn&#8217;t necessarily mean they have jumper cables with them.</p>
<p>10. Work gloves. This is always a must to protect your hands in fixing things up.

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>If you have never lived in a cold climate, you probably haven&#8217;t had to deal with driving and handling a car in snowy conditions. There is a lot of preparation that needs to be done before you can drive safely through the winter. Just as you change your wardrobe for winter, your car needs a winter wardrobe. Use the following steps to help ensure your car operates safely during the winter.</p>
<p>Preparing your car for winter breaks down into two categories: regular car maintenance and specialty items to deal with inclement weather. Regular car maintenance includes things that you do to your car year round. You need to make sure that these maintenance tasks get done before the weather starts to change so you can make sure that your car is running at its optimum level.</p>
<p>Before the winter starts, you should get your car&#8217;s routine maintenance up to date. Getting your oil changed and your brakes fixed are essential in preparing your car for winter. Roads can be dangerous after the first snowfall. If you opt to go for snow tires, you should get them installed several weeks before winter hits. Snow tires aren&#8217;t always necessary but they are a good idea if you are going to be driving in a place that experiences a lot of snowfall. Even if you don&#8217;t need snow tires, check to make sure that your tires are in good enough shape to handle the wintry conditions. </p>
<p>Test out your windshield wipers before the first rain or snowfall. Be sure the wipers don&#8217;t just smear water across your windshield. Windshield wipers that work improperly can severely reduce your visibility and put you at risk for getting into an accident. Replace your windshield wipers and take a look at the special winter windshield wipers that are available on the market today. If you live in an area where you frequently experience snowfall, this may be a good option. While you&#8217;re at it, make sure that your windshield wiper fluid container is filled, and put an extra gallon on fluid in your trunk. </p>
<p>The next part of car preparation is gathering together the supplies that you&#8217;ll need to get your car running when the weather is bad. These supplies should be kept in two spaces: your garage and in your car. For your garage, you&#8217;ll need a shovel, a small broom and some de-icing spray. These are necessary in order to free your car from any heavy snowfall that occurred the night before. You may also find an ice scraper handy.</p>
<p>For your car, you should carry an additional ice scraper and some de-icing spray to use if you have to park outside during work hours. These items should be kept with a winter emergency kit that is stored in the trunk of your car. In addition to the scraper and spray, you should store a blanket, some dry snacks, first-aid supplies and bottled water. If you&#8217;re ever stuck in a snowstorm, these items will help you survive.</p>
<p>While driving during the wintertime certainly isn&#8217;t something that you should worry about, you should take the steps necessary to prepare your car for the coming months. Get your car tuned up and stocked with emergency supplies and you&#8217;ll be ready to take what ever the winter weather throws your way.

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>With banks refusing to give loans and money getting tight everywhere, used cars are becoming a hot item. This has driven down the prices of new cars, and increased the cost of used ones, creating an ideal situation for people looking to sell their vehicles and replace them with something else. Before picking out the next one to sit in your driveway, however, you must first get rid of your existing vehicle. In this market, it shouldn&#8217;t be a problem getting a good price for it, but these tips will further help to ensure you&#8217;re transaction is successful one.</p>
<p>Set A Smart Price<br />
Under pricing and over pricing are all too common in today&#8217;s market. When it comes time for you to sell, look at what other, similar used cars are going for. Then, determine its market value and adjust the price for mileage, damage and what level of option or trim it has. When setting a price, be sure to consider the market, too &#8211; convertibles don&#8217;t sell as well in Alaska as they do in California!</p>
<p>Market It Like The Pros<br />
When you advertise, it is important to create visible &#8216;for sale&#8217; signs. Also consider using local media such as classifieds, and anywhere else you can advertise used cars. Don&#8217;t just list the vehicle, however. Be a bit of an advertising buff and use the right lingo to get attention and get it sold. &#8216;Firm&#8217; means you will only accept the asking price while &#8216;or best offer (OBO)&#8217; means you&#8217;ll accept a lower amount. &#8216;Asking price&#8217; means you might accept a lower offer.</p>
<p>Don&#8217;t be afraid to use &#8216;button&#8217; words in your sales copy. Words like clean, excellent condition, new, and other terms will promote your vehicle and improve your chances at getting multiple offers. Finally, ads with pictures perform better than those without, so be sure to include a photograph in flyers and advertising materials.</p>
<p>Make The Vehicle Worth The Asking Price<br />
It is one thing to ask for a specific price, but it is something very different to sell it at that. One of the best ways to get what the vehicle is worth is to clean and shine it up. It might take an afternoon of detailing to get it up to snuff, but the extra money you receive when the papers are signed will be well worth it. Also, basing the sale of a vehicle on having repairs done is just asking for trouble. Therefore, before you have someone come to look at it, have a mechanic go through it and make any necessary repairs.</p>
<p>Selling Used Cars Is All Show<br />
Sellers often have no trouble generating interest in their vehicle, but many sellers make a mistake when showing the vehicle, though. Keep in mind most people will base everything on first impressions. Therefore, make sure you and your yard is clean to give off a pleasant appearance.</p>
<p>Any smart buyer will ask you about previous damage and may ask to have the vehicle inspected. Now, if you have the explanation of what repairs have been done to the car, you can offer them this and may be able to avoid the situation. If not, it&#8217;s not a big problem.</p>
<p>Selling used cars in today&#8217;s market isn&#8217;t difficult, but if you are going to make sure you get every dime you can, you need to be smart about it. Don&#8217;t just list your vehicle, but take the necessary step to make sure your car looks like a better deal in comparison to all the other used cars on the market.

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Moving overseas is certainly quite a bit more complicated than moving to another city.  Unless you are going to sell your car and buy a new one at your destination, you are going to have to employ a car shipping service.  Many people are unsure if it is worthwhile to have their car transported when staying overseas for a while. </p>
<p>Understandably, it seems like a complicated process. However, with the help of a full service auto transport service, the process is fairly simple and stress-free. If you&#8217;ve never shipped a car overseas before, this article will provide an overview about your car&#8217;s upcoming journey.</p>
<p>Types of Overseas Transports</p>
<p>The first leg of your car&#8217;s journey is the trip from your home to the port.  If the port is close you can drive it yourself.  If it is farther away, you will probably have the auto transport company handle that part of the journey as well.</p>
<p>Once your car arrives at the dock it will be shipped one of three ways: RORO (Roll On Roll Off), in a 20-foot container, or in a 40-foot container.</p>
<p>Roll On Roll Off is commonly used for short trips.  For example, it is the most common way that cars are shipped to Hawaii or Puerto Rico.  The ship is basically a large car ferry.  Your vehicle is driven aboard and parked along with many other vehicles.  Upon arrival, it is driven out onto the dock.  RORO service is usually cheaper than container shipping.  However it is also less safe and your vehicle is more likely to be damaged.  This shipping method covers the car itself.  There is no provision for shipping any personal belongings.</p>
<p>A 20-foot shipping container is a safer method of auto transport.  The car is loaded into a standard shipping container, secured so it doesn&#8217;t move during the trip, then the container is brought aboard the ship.  Most of the time these smaller containers will fit only the car itself.  If there is room in the container some shippers will allow you to ship personal belongings as well.</p>
<p>The best solution for shipping both your vehicle and household items is a 40-foot shipping container.  The other items are loaded in first then a wooden bulkhead is placed in the container to separate these items from the car.  The vehicle is driven into the container and secured as above.  This shipping method is safer for both the car and your other belongings but is likely to be the most expensive shipping method.</p>
<p>Other Details of Overseas Auto Transport</p>
<p>Overseas transport is going to be more expensive than typical ground car shipping.  Shipping will incur port fees at the destination.  If shipping to another country, you will have to pay that country&#8217;s tariffs.  Finally, your insurance will almost certainly not cover your vehicle during the trip.  You will need to purchase maritime insurance which generally costs 1%-3% of the price of the vehicle.</p>
<p>International shipping has stricter documentation requirements.  You will need the original title to the vehicle and may need other documentation depending on the destination. An experienced international auto transport company will be able to help you with the details so that you can get everything prepared before your move.

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>One of the must-drive classic GTs, by far, is the Lamborghini 400 GT. It is one the first few car models ever released by the renowned Italian truck manufacturer, Lamborghini. First introduced at the 1966 Geneva Auto Show, it was one of the first series of coupes produced by the company to rival the Ferraris and Maseratis. Only a few of this model was ever produced, which makes it one of the most sought-after exotic cars all over the world. With its sleek and elegant vintage look, excellent driving and road handling, and ultra-high performance, the Lamborghini 400 GT would sure be an exhilarating ride from Las Vegas to anywhere in the United States.</p>
<p>Compared to its predecessor, the 350 GT, 400 GT was built with a longer wheelbase, durable steel coachwork, with a modified look evident in its longer hood to accommodate the engine, a scaled back rear window, four circular headlights, and a slightly higher roof to provide more interior room.<br />
Equipped with a 3929 cc 4.0 L engine it kicks off 320 bph at 6500 rpm with 276 lb-ft of torque at 4500rpm, making it one of the most desirable sports car of its time. The coupe had enough power to generate to almost 160 mph. Only twenty-three units of this coupe were produced from 1966 until 1967. Twenty units were steel bodied while three were bodied in Superleggera.</p>
<p>Another version of the 400 GT was also released. This two-door coupe was modified to not only accommodate two, but four passengers. It was dubbed as the 400 GT 2+2. However, there were very minor difference between the 400 GT and the 400 GT 2+2 engine-wise as well as in the overall structure. Two hundred twenty four units were produced during 1966 to 1968, including five right-hand drive units.</p>
<p>The production of these GTs were limited due to the fact that it was hand-built in the factory at Sant&#8217;Agata, Italy . Now, having one would surely be impressive. 			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Ask anyone what a sports car is and they will probably invent an answer.  Ask a dozen different people the same question and they will probably provide a dozen different answers.  There are a variety of ways to define what constitutes an actual sports car.  With no standardized definition available within the industry, the term &quot;sports car&quot; is without certain meaning.</p>
<p>Originally, it was easy to differentiate between a sports car and a regular production automobile.  If a regular person could buy it, it wasn&#8217;t a sports car.  Sports cars were toys for the extremely rich and automobile-obsessed.  They are also used primarily in situations that represented a radical departure from conventional driving.  Road races, rallies and other competitions were the home of the sports car as manufacturers and designers went head to head, testing their newest technological advances and inventive ideas.</p>
<p>These sports cars were almost always designed for a single driver and no additional passengers.  Occasionally a &quot;co-pilots&quot; seat might have been added.  The notion of a backseat made little sense considering the purposes for which the cars were being used.  They tended to be extremely small and exceptionally faster than most regularly produced cars.</p>
<p>This historical moment gave birth to a notion of the sports car that survives today among many automotive enthusiasts.  These traditionalists will consider a car a sports car only if it is a two-seater and designed for racing.  </p>
<p>This perspective was antiquated somewhat by the post-war experience in the United States and elsewhere.  Cars based upon the test car technologies began to make their way into the garages of the public.  With a more mainstream audience, some changes were made to the traditional sports car, including the frequent addition of a small back seat.  </p>
<p>As time passed, sports cars slowly grew and the technologies pioneered by sports cars found their way into vehicles, which were not undersized or built for racing.  </p>
<p>In the 1960s, John Delorean decided to drop a large V8 into a Pontiac Tempest.  His new invention, the GTO, ushered in the muscle car era.  Purists might argue the American muscle cars were not sports cars, but simply cars making use of sports car refinements.  The distinction however, began to become lost in regular conversation and &quot;sports car&quot; began to refer to any fast or high-performance vehicle.</p>
<p>The line becomes increasingly blurred with every year.  Traditional sports cars are becoming increasingly rare as automakers recognize a need to maintain some level of functionality if they are to entice buyers.  The innovations spurred by traditional sports cars are being adopted into vehicles of every size and shape.  While traditional racing style sports cars are maintained in many product lines and though some boutique manufacturers still focus their efforts on small high-speed cars, it is impossible to ignore the &quot;crossover&quot; appeal of many traditional sports car features.</p>
<p>Some may say there are sports cars, sporty cars and sporting cars and that they are all different things.  To the average person, however, they blend into one.  </p>
<p>Which cars are sports cars?  Today, it&#8217;s hard to tell.  You can be a hardliner and say only the racing-based two-seaters qualify, or you can be liberal in your interpretation and proclaim all high-performance vehicles sports cars.  Either way, you&#8217;d probably be right.

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The Brookings Institution reports studies finding that 2 out of every 3 American households would save money if they switched to Pay As You Drive auto coverage, with an average savings of $270 per year. Pay As You Drive insurance, as its name suggests, is priced on the basis of the number of miles you drive. These plans give you a real reason to drive less and save more.</p>
<p>Anyone can consider switching to a Pay As You Drive insurance program, but these programs really benefit low income and low mileage drivers. Low income drivers tend to also be low mileage drivers because of the high costs associated with frequent driving. While the amount of miles driven doesn?t impact premiums under a more traditional insurance program, high mileage driving does require spending more money on gasoline and auto maintenance and repairs. There is also more wear and tear on your vehicle, which means vehicles will need to be replaced more frequently. </p>
<p>Another benefit of Pay As You Drive is fairness. Under traditional coverage, low-mileage drivers subsidize the high-mileage drivers who pay the same premiums, but, because of how much time they spend on the road, are more likely to be involved in crashes. This inequitable subsidy is removed under Pay As You Drive. Higher-mileage drivers pay higher premiums, and lower-mileage drivers pay less.</p>
<p>It&#8217;s true, of course, that not all low-mileage drivers and low-income drivers. People who live in very large cities often don&#8217;t drive cars, and many keep their cars in the garage for the simple reason that they care about the earth. Either way, the fewer miles people drive, the less they contribute to pollution and greenhouse gases. Any driver who feels he or she deserves some monetary recognition for being a friend of the earth should look into Pay As You Drive.</p>
<p>Drivers interested in saving money in a tight economy would also benefit from Pay As You Drive insurance. Since the insurance premium costs are based on the amount of miles driven, there is an incentive to drive fewer miles because that?s how you save money. Drivers who utilize Pay As You Drive insurance also spend less money on gas and auto maintenance due to their reduced driving. And don?t forget that the less you drive your vehicle, the longer you can keep it after you pay for it. Vehicles tend to last longer if we drive them less. </p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The Honda CRZ is an impressive car in the line-up of Honda, and the abbreviation CRZ, refers to Compact Renaissance Zero. It is a hybrid gasoline electric automobile, which was planned and developed for production by the Japanese automaker Honda. The body style of the car is hatchback. Initially CRZ was released as a concept car by CEO of Honda Takeo Fukui on 23rd of October, 2007 at the Tokyo Auto Show held in 2007. Later on, Fukui announced that a production model is under progress and the car is meant to be incredibly efficient, cheap and sporty. Honda CRZ was first produced in America at the Detroit North American International Auto Show held in 2008. It uses the Integrated Motor Assist System of Honda. </p>
<p>Two hybrid concept cars were introduced after the production of CRZ. One is Honda Remix, which was released at the Los Angeles Motor Show held in 2006. The other one was the Honda Small Hybrid Sports, which was released at the Geneva Motor Show held in 2007. The CRZ with four seats is considered as the spiritual heir to the second generation of Honda CRX in both design and name. </p>
<p>According to the reports of Automotive News Europe, Honda plans to flatten the production of CRZ in the year 2009 or 2010, initially in Europe, before elaborating the distribution and production to other nations of the world. The approximate cost of the Honda CRZ is 25,000 Euros and primarily pitched to the markets of Europe. The cost of the car will be 28,000 Euros along with higher trim models. Due to the importance of Honda CRZ on the continent of Europe, Mark Turner of Honda UK says that there will be a lot of influence by Europe on the final stage of design of the car.</p>
<p>Many reports made by Edmunds inside-line suggest that the arrival of Honda CRZ in North America will be after the launch of Honda Insight in the early times of 2009, which is a hybrid vehicle with five doors. Confirmation about the production of Honda CRZ was granted at the 2008 end of the year speech, which was given by Takeo Fukui. From the speech the production of CRZ will be started by the end of the year 2010. 			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Receiving damage to a car that you have rented can be a very stressful experience. Those who do not have the appropriate collision and liability insurance can find themselves in the middle of a serious financial crisis. When settling rental car damages, there are a number of considerations that one should be aware of to ensure a trouble free resolution.</p>
<p>When you rent a car, you will usually have insurance through your own car insurance policy, or insurance that is available through your credit card, or you will have obtained insurance through the car rental company. It is important to be aware of the limitations that may be attached to a credit card&#8217;s car rental insurance policy. As well, some rental car insurance policies will include comprehensive coverage, but there may be limits imposed on what and how much they will cover.</p>
<p>The process of submitting a claim requires completing a number of actions as outlined in your insurance policy. The process can vary, but generally, you need to do the following:</p>
<p>1. If your insurance is provided either by your credit card company, rental car insurance company, or your own car insurance company, you will have to contact them directly.</p>
<p>2. Each company will have their own form that you will have to fill out. You will have to send the form and all appropriate documents to the company. Some insurance companies have online forms that can be downloaded and filled out. </p>
<p>3. To claim for loss or damages to the rental car, you will need to provide the following:</p>
<p>- Proof of the rental agreement. (submitting a copy)<br />
- Rental car inspection report prior to renting the car. This includes the walk around report that the car rental companies use to identify any scratches, dents, and other damages before you rented the car.<br />
- A copy of the police report <br />
- A copy of the damage inspection after the car was returned to the rental company<br />
- A copy of the repair invoice or damage estimate from the rental agency. It will include an itemized repair list<br />
- A receipt for repairs</p>
<p>4. To pursue your claim for losses resulting from rental car damage, you will be provided with a contact mailing address where you mail your claim. Once costs and damages have been determined, the insurance company will provide the coverage.</p>
<p>There may possibly be a dispute over repair charges. An insurance company has the right to send a claims adjustor to inspect the damaged car before it is repaired or disposed of. If you don&#8217;t have insurance, a rental company can make repairs without an inspection. <br />
It is important to be aware that if you are not adequately covered, you may incur some expenses. Some rental car agreements may require that one reimburses for the full value of the car. You should check to make sure you have the appropriate coverage. As well, some agreements require immediate reimbursement for damages, so they may immediately charge your credit card. </p>
<p>There may be other expenses that you are not covered for that can include: administrative fees, towing expenses, storage fees, and inspection and appraisal fees. It is important to read the fine print of your insurance policy to make sure you are comfortable with your coverage. </p>
<p>Purchasing the right insurance for a rental car can make all the difference if you suddenly find yourself in a potentially expensive car accident. When you pick up your car from the car rental company, make sure you inspect the exterior for damage. Being prepared will provide you with peace of mind when you are on the road. In the event of an accident, it will be a lot less stressful if you know exactly what steps have to be taken to settle any damages.

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>So you&#8217;re finally nestled into a cramped but adequate seat after a ten-hour flight delay in Denver. This, after a ten-day business trip. Your greatest wish at this point is to sit back, listen to some music and return to the comforts of home. The magic button reclines your seat at a finger&#8217;s request, you snuggle into the extra pillows already delivered by the accommodating flight attendant and start up your MP3 player, expecting the genius of Bach, only to find&#8230;silence. &quot;What? What&#8217;s happening here?&quot; you ask, prying your eyes open and jiggling the offending apparatus. You give it the customary, utterly useless smack across the top. At long last, you open the battery compartment to find it&#8230;empty. </p>
<p>Auto manufacturers can sympathize. It turns out the shortage of certain hybrid cars these days is related to finding batteries. According to a magazine article, automakers have been experiencing an acute shortage of what is commonly referred to in the industry as &quot;NiMH&quot; batteries or the rechargeable batteries on which most hybrids depend. Sales of the top-selling hybrid actually dropped in May not due to lack of demand but because the automaker simply ran out of vehicles to sell.  Automakers across the board are experiencing similar problems. At least one automaker may even go so far as to negotiate the purchase of a major battery subsidiary.</p>
<p>Hybrid sales are only expected to increase. Major automakers are adjusting production to add shifts for the production of smaller, more fuel efficient vehicles. More production changes appear to be on the horizon to meet the demand of citizens eager for fuel efficiency in their vehicles.</p>
<p>Battery production solutions are being sought, such as increasing the types of batteries capable of powering hybrid-electric vehicles (HEVs). Currently, the market is limited to two classifications of batteries capable of running HEVs: NiMH batteries and those with a chemical slurry of nickel metal hydride. In the future, however, lithium-ion batteries could also potentially run HEVs, thereby adding flexibility and increasing battery production opportunities.</p>
<p>Lithium-ion batteries have been around for some time. Most people are probably more familiar with their smaller versions. They&#8217;re often seen in laptops, electronic equipment and rechargeable battery kits designed for the average consumer. Lithium-ion batteries are not only more powerful, but, for the larger applications, they&#8217;re also lighter and smaller than their counterparts.  </p>
<p>A major Japanese manufacturer of lithium-ion batteries has recently claimed to have produced a model with an output density of 3,500 watts per kilogram and 3.7 volts. That&#8217;s about twice the density output of NiMH batteries and three times the voltage. More power equals fewer cells. Fewer cells equals less weight and less room. Less weight and less room equals even higher fuel economy.</p>
<p>The Japanese company, now teaming up with a European automaker to produce next-generation lithium-ion batteries predicts global sales of hybrids to reach three million per year by 2010. Provided the batteries are feasible, this could be a great boost to companies producing popular HEV models, as well as those looking to develop even more advanced versions.</p>
<p>Current hybrid models are designed for NiMH batteries, not lithium-ion batteries, however. Automakers will work to meet yet another challenge when it comes to equipping their vehicles for this &quot;next generation.&quot; Battery pack manufacturers for the auto industry are beginning to produce lithium-ion vehicle battery pack systems. The best of them have reusable building block technologies, can accommodate a range of voltages, have systems that maintain the health of the battery cells and are applicable to mild hybrids, full hybrids or electric vehicles. These battery packs may make more efficient vehicles available in the hybrid market very soon.

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>As the name would suggest, fully comprehensive motorcycle insurance provides the policy holder with the greatest amount of cover motorcycle insurance can offer.  From involvement in an accident to theft of the motorcycle from a place of work, a fully comprehensive insurance policy offers the greatest peace of mind for any motorcyclist.</p>
<p>The main benefit this motorcycle insurance type has over other levels of cover is that it protects the policy holder in the event of an accident and not just for any claims made against them from a Third Party. </p>
<p>Therefore if an accident occurs and both parties are injured, the insurance company will not only pay out for any Third Party claims, but also for any claim made by the policy holder themselves.  </p>
<p>Furthermore, the claims made by the policy holder can be expansive, including everything from repairs to their motorcycle, or if the motorcycle is a write off, it full market value price, to personal injury.  This alone is one of the primary reasons why a fully comprehensive policy is better than other policies, as whilst a great deal of people choose third party, fire and theft motorcycle insurance over fully comprehensive, it does not cover for any claims made by and for the policy holder. </p>
<p>This means that should they be involved in an accident and need to claim for repairs or personal injury, they cannot do so and may be left with a large bill for repairs to their motorcycle.</p>
<p>A further benefit of fully comprehensive motorcycle insurance is simply the amount of extras or bonuses that are regularly offered with the policy.  For example, a large amount of companies offer European breakdown cover with all of their fully comprehensive insurance policies.  Purchased separately and this can cost a substantial amount.  </p>
<p>However, choose an appropriate policy and the policy holder could be riding around Europe, fully insured in the event of an accident and fully covered should they break down or come into difficulties with their motorcycle.</p>
<p>One of the other additions that is often added to completely comprehensive policies is accessories cover.  Only a small amount of people purchase this type of insurance separately, as most simply do not know it exists.  Accessories cover provides the policy holder with complete protection should any damage be caused to their helmet, leathers or gloves.  </p>
<p>Monies will be paid out if the items are repairable upon production of receipts, or if they are irreparable, a set amount of money will be allocated for the purchase of new accessories.  In most cases, irreparable damage also constitutes theft, assuming the full and proper measures have been put in place to reduce the risk of theft taking place.</p>
<p>Although there are two other levels of motorcycle insurance available, fully comprehensive is without doubt the most beneficial to the owner.  Furthermore, whilst it may generally be the more expensive, if the policy holder has to claim on their insurance for repairs to their motorcycle, the additional amount for the policy will be worth it when compared to the price of the repairs.

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>How many pretty new vehicles that were in great shape inside and out that were flooded have been repaired and put on the market to sell in used car lots or by the individuals that owned them? The numbers could well be many more than you would think. So how would you know that a used car you are considering buying could have been damaged by a flood?</p>
<p>There are some tell tale signs that you might be able to notice such as looking closely underneath the dash board for evidence of mud that was missed during clean up. Look closely around doors and the under carriage for signs of corrosion or rust. Be wary if the price seems just a little too good to be true. Many times used cars can be made to sound great when they are started, but that great sounding engine could only last a short time.</p>
<p>Vehicles that have been flooded can be dangerous to drive and can even be hazardous to your health if they have been heavily contaminated by bacteria and mold. You might very well be able to notice a musty or damp smell in a car that has been flooded by water. If you notice that smell, the seller might say it is because the carpets and upholstery were recently cleaned and this might be the truth. This could be one of those warning signs.</p>
<p>If you have any indication that a vehicle you are looking to purchase might have been flooded, electrical disorders it could have might not be something that is easily identified. You should have the electrical system checked out by an unbiased mechanic before you finalize the deal just to be on the safe side. You should usually always have any car checked out by an unbiased mechanic anyway even if you do not suspect water damage.</p>
<p>Do not expect that a car dealer or an individual will be honest with you about a car that has been flooded. This is not to say that some dealers and individuals would blatantly lie to you, it is just that it can be so easy for them to avoid giving you more information than you ask for. For some people making the all mighty dollar is their bottom line even if you end up being stuck with a vehicle that might only get you a few miles down the road. Do not let yourself be taken advantage of just because you were too trusting.

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>At the heart of defensive driving is a driver&#8217;s ability to anticipate situations, including the mistakes of other drivers, especially during less-than-ideal driving conditions. </p>
<p>You may be an excellent driver and a master of road rules, but there&#8217;s nothing like a basic knowledge of defensive driving to minimize risks on the road.</p>
<p>Here are six of the most important defensive driving techniques: </p>
<p>1. Let other drivers know of your intentions early<br />
Sudden stops, turns and lane changes often lead to accidents because they catch other drivers by surprise. Hence, one of the basic rules of defensive driving is to clearly communicate to other drivers exactly what you are about to do. For this reason, it is crucial that your brake lights, head lights, signal indicators and other driving lights are working. If they are not, have them checked right away. Otherwise, defensive driving is not an option.</p>
<p>2. Being predictable helps<br />
Having all your indicators in good working order is great, but they won&#8217;t help much if you can&#8217;t be predictable. Defensive driving is synonymous with being predictable &#8211; you do what you&#8217;re expected to do. If you&#8217;re signaling a left turn, then make a left turn. Don&#8217;t signal that you&#8217;re going left then suddenly turn right. And, by no means, don&#8217;t keep signaling a left or right turn then just going straight ahead for miles and miles.  In defensive driving, one never makes a move that confuses other drivers on the road. Surprises are great, but never when you&#8217;re driving. </p>
<p>3. Know where you want to go<br />
The first rule of defensive driving is: know where you want to go. There&#8217;s nothing quite as dangerous as making a sudden turn or stop, which is something that drivers do when they are not sure about where they are headed. Ditto for driving slowly then suddenly zooming fast. If you&#8217;re confused about where you you want to go, you&#8217;re probably confusing other people on the road as well. If you&#8217;re lost, park your car and regain your bearings. Check a map or street directory or maybe even ask someone for directions. The worst thing you can do is drive around aimlessly. That&#8217;s like looking for trouble with a capital T. </p>
<p>4. Make signaling a habit<br />
One of the best defensive driving techniques is to signal every time you turn or change lanes. That way, you never catch other drivers by surprise. Make signaling a habit. Even if the road appears to be deserted and there seem to be no other vehicles around, signaling your intent is always an excellent defensive driving practice.</p>
<p>5. Warn others as you stop or slow down<br />
When making a full stop or slowing down for whatever reason, it&#8217;s a good defensive driving technique to let other drivers know of your intention. You can do this by tapping the brake pedal a couple of times so that your brake lights flash and clue in others behind you that you are slowing down or stopping. This is especially important if the driver behind you is driving fast and approaching quickly.</p>
<p>6. Try to anticipate the worst in others<br />
It may sound cynical and &#8216;s not a good rule to follow in life but, in defensive driving, it pays to anticipate the mistakes of other drivers on the road. For instance, many drivers routinely signal a turn but don&#8217;t turn at all. Meanwhile, others don&#8217;t signal at all and then suddenly turn. Many people disregard stop signals or try to run red traffic lights so keep a watchful eye out for these instances.
